What are the primary risks associated with a Cost Plus Fixed Fee (CPFF) contract for this service?
The primary risk with a Cost Plus Fixed Fee (CPFF) contract, like this one, is the potential for cost overruns. While the contractor is paid their actual costs plus a predetermined fixed fee, there is less incentive for them to aggressively control costs compared to fixed-price contracts. If the contractor's actual costs exceed initial estimates significantly, the government bears that burden. Effective risk mitigation requires robust government oversight, detailed cost tracking, and clear definition of the scope of work to prevent scope creep, which could inflate costs beyond the initial expectations and the fixed fee.

What are the potential performance challenges given the 5-year duration of the contract?
The five-year duration of this contract presents several potential performance challenges. Firstly, maintaining contractor focus and performance levels over such an extended period requires consistent oversight and performance management from the government. Secondly, technology in the SATCOM field evolves rapidly; ensuring the contractor remains current with the latest advancements and adapts their support accordingly is crucial. Thirdly, personnel retention by the contractor can be an issue, as key experienced personnel might leave for other opportunities, impacting institutional knowledge. Finally, the government must actively manage the contract to prevent scope creep or complacency, ensuring the services remain relevant and valuable throughout the entire period.
